CertiK: 344 Web3 security incidents in the first half of 2026, cumulative losses of $1.32 billion

CoinFeed July 6 news, according to the "Hack3D: 2026 First Half Report" released by CertiK, a total of 344 security incidents occurred in the Web3 ecosystem in the first half of 2026, with cumulative losses of approximately $1.32 billion. Excluding the impact of the $1.45 billion Bybit security incident, the loss scale in the first half of the year increased by about 28% year-on-year. Wallet theft caused approximately $450 million in losses, making it the highest-loss attack type; code vulnerabilities remain the most common attack method, with 204 incidents. The report pointed out that attackers are increasingly targeting high-net-worth targets and outdated smart contracts that lack re-auditing, and Web3 security risks continue to escalate.
